Akrüülestritel refers to a class of organic compounds that are esters derived from acrylic acid. These compounds are characterized by the presence of an acrylate functional group, which consists of a vinyl group attached to a carbonyl group. The general formula for an acrylate ester is CH2=CHCOOR, where R represents an alkyl or aryl group. This vinyl group is highly reactive and readily undergoes polymerization reactions.
